Output e94de44eb2643bcb0323fdb3fa24e6effc2f776374f8d8021e0c0035f067d542:0

value
16041316
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f69e2854b1b1adf7b6e350ac01871b8fa18f5df1 OP_EQUALVERIFY OP_CHECKSIG
address
1PUzhAoRryWnJT2JHKdmz97xiVdukWgo9Q
transaction
e94de44eb2643bcb0323fdb3fa24e6effc2f776374f8d8021e0c0035f067d542
confirmations
339982
spent
true